Where 139 fits
Why 139 is special
139 is the predecessor of 445, and both are blocked together at network perimeters. It survives because some equipment never moved on, which is the usual reason an obsolete port is still worth knowing about.

In historical numeral systems
Egyptian
1 coil of rope, 3 hobbles, 9 strokes
1 × 100 + 3 × 10 + 9 × 1 = 139. The signs are simply repeated and added; where they sit on the line is a matter of layout, not value.
Babylonian
2 vertical wedges (sixties place), 1 corner wedge + 9 vertical wedges (units place)
2 × 60 + 19 = 139. Places are separated by a space on the tablet, with the higher place written first.
Greek (Ionic)
rho, then lambda, then theta, marked as a numeral
rho-lambda-theta + keraia
rho + lambda + theta written in descending order and added — the letters carry their values wherever they stand, so this is addition, not place value.
Hebrew numerals
qof, then lamed, then tet
qof-lamed-tet
qof (100) + lamed (30) + tet (9) = 139, written in descending order.
Maya
1 bar + 1 dot (upper, twenties place) over 3 bars + 4 dots (lower, units place)
6 × 20 + 19 = 139. Places stack vertically with the smallest at the bottom, so the upper group is worth twenty times the lower.
Systems that simply cannot reach this value are left out. Where a script needs a font most readers do not have, the reading is given instead of the glyphs — see number systems for each system in full.

Related numbers & connections
Both carry Windows file sharing — 139 over the older NetBIOS layer and 445 directly over TCP. Blocking both at the network edge is standard practice after the 2017 worms.

What is 139 in Roman numerals?
139 in Roman numerals is CXXXIX. IX is subtractive: one before ten — ten minus one. Written additively it would be CXXXVIIII, which Roman inscriptions used freely — the strict subtractive form is a later convention.
